What Is a Planetary Reducer?
A planetary reducer (or planetary gearbox) is a type of gear system that uses a central sun gear, planet gears, and a ring gear to transmit torque. This arrangement offers:
High torque density
Compact size
Low backlash
High efficiency (up to 97%)
Coaxial input/output configuration
These features make planetary reducers ideal for robotics, CNC machinery, packaging, printing, and automation systems.
Sizing the Right Planetary Reducer
Choosing the correct size is the foundation of optimal performance. Here's what to consider:
a. Torque Requirements
Start with the continuous and peak torque demands of your application. Always select a reducer with a rated output torque comfortably above your application’s continuous torque.
Tip from Suzhou Yijiaang: Choose a safety factor of 1.5–2.0 for dynamic loads or applications with frequent start-stops.
b. Gear Ratio
The reduction ratio determines how much the input speed is reduced and torque is multiplied. Typical planetary reducer ratios range from 3:1 to 100:1, available in single or multi-stage configurations.
Use lower ratios (3:1–10:1) for high-speed, low-torque applications.
Use higher ratios for high-torque, precision-demanding operations.
c. Input Speed
Check the maximum input speed rating. Most standard reducers handle 3000–6000 RPM; exceeding this can lead to overheating or premature wear.
d. Backlash
Backlash is the angular play between gear teeth. For high-precision motion control (e.g., robotics or CNC), aim for low-backlash models (≤5 arcmin).
Mounting Considerations
Proper installation is crucial for long-term stability and efficiency. Consider the following:
a. Input Connection
Planetary reducers typically connect to motors via:
Clamp-style input (shaft-coupled)
Flange-mounted motor adapters
Ensure compatibility with your motor shaft size, flange dimensions, and keyways.
b. Output Mounting
The output can be:
Shaft-style (keyed or smooth)
Flange-mounted
Hollow shaft with shrink disc

c. Installation Orientation
Although planetary reducers are generally position-insensitive, vertical installation may require additional lubrication considerations to prevent dry spots or oil starvation.
Lubrication & Maintenance Tips
Lubrication is essential for smooth operation and long service life.
a. Lubricant Type
Most planetary gearboxes use:
Synthetic gear oils (ISO VG 220/320)
Lithium-based grease for life-lubricated models
Check the manufacturer’s specifications.
b. Lubrication Method
There are three common methods:
Grease-filled: Maintenance-free, sealed design
Oil-filled with drain plug: Allows for periodic oil changes
Oil bath with circulation: For heavy-duty, continuous use
c. Maintenance Schedule
Check for leaks, unusual noise, or overheating regularly.
Replace oil every 3000–5000 hours, unless it's a sealed unit.
Ensure proper ventilation if operating in high-speed or enclosed conditions.
